Senior Manager Demand Planning

Save job

A leading multinational FMCG organisation is seeking a Senior Manager Demand Planning to join their pioneering team in Kuala Lumpur. This is an exceptional opportunity for you to play a pivotal role in shaping the demand planning strategy across the APAC region, consolidating regional insights into a global perspective, and driving continuous improvement initiatives.

What you'll do:

As Senior Manager Demand Planning, you will be entrusted with overseeing the end-to-end demand planning process for the APAC region. Your day-to-day activities will involve close collaboration with various internal teams to ensure accurate forecasting, effective allocation decisions, and seamless integration of regional insights into global strategies. You will play an instrumental role in facilitating weekly forecast reviews, running scenario analyses to prepare for market fluctuations, and driving ongoing improvements in demand planning methodologies. By leveraging your expertise in advanced planning systems and your ability to foster alignment between short-term actions and long-term goals, you will help create robust plans that support both immediate business needs and future growth ambitions. Your success in this role will be measured by your ability to connect people across functions, champion best practices, and deliver reliable results that enhance overall supply chain performance.

  • Lead the execution of demand planning processes for the entire APAC region, ensuring that all market requirements are accurately captured and forecasted.
  • Oversee allocation decisions by collaborating closely with cross-functional teams to optimise inventory levels and product availability.
  • Drive continuous improvement initiatives within the demand planning function, identifying areas for process enhancement and implementing best practices.
  • Consolidate diverse demand signals from multiple markets into a comprehensive global view, enabling informed decision-making at all organisational levels.
  • Facilitate weekly forecasting meetings and run scenario planning exercises to anticipate market changes and align resources accordingly.
  • Enable alignment between short-term operational execution and long-term strategic planning by fostering open communication among stakeholders.
  • Collaborate with sales, marketing, finance, and supply chain teams to ensure consensus-driven plans that support overall business objectives.
  • Utilise advanced planning systems such as SAP or Anaplan to streamline data management and reporting processes for greater efficiency.
  • Monitor key performance indicators related to demand accuracy, service levels, and inventory health, providing actionable insights for continuous improvement.
